The diary for those who swim against the tide. The New Internationalist Planner is an unusual weekly diary with provocative images, illustrations, street art, paintings, poems, doodles and more - all submitted by young artists and activists from around the world. Reflecting counter-culture, dissent and protest, this diary will appeal to students and young people (and the young-at-heart) who are globally aware, and presents quirky and creative ways to illustrate the injustices, successes, ironies, humour and tragedy of politics, love and life in the world today.

Includes:
- Diary of events and days of action
- Listings of activist organisations
- City underground maps from around the world
- Alternative conversion charts
- Plenty of space for notes
- Fastening band



Printed on recycled paper by a printer holding environmental accreditation ISO 14001.
